Passive Voice Present Simple
Completa la oración con LA VOZ PASIVA en presente simple y usando los verbos en paréntesis.
1. The football World Cup _____________________ (hold) every four years.
2. Important basketball matches _____________________ (show) on television.
3. The unknown words _____________________ (explain) by the teachers.
4. Rubbish _____________________ (collect) once a week.
5. The cause of the accident _____________________ (not know) right now.
6. The classrooms _____________________ (clean) every day.
7. Our flat _____________________ (paint) once in five years.
8. The post _____________________ (not deliver) on Fridays.
9. Once a famous penitentiary Alcatraz _____________________ (use) as a museum
nowadays.
10. Chairs _____________________ (put away) after each class.
11. In hospitals, patients _____________________ (visit) by their family during the day.
12. Our bills _____________________ (pay) every month.
13. Criminals _____________________ (catch) by the police.
14. In our home, dinner _____________________ (prepare) by my mother.
15. Milk _____________________(produce) by cows.
